I am currently looking at a 98 Chevrolet Cavalier. It has 158,000 miles which is a lot but I keep hearing that these cars last forever. They're asking $3,500 for it which I think is reasonable. What do you think of this buy? The car is in good condition. I am NOT a car literate person so I would appreciate an easy to understand answer. =]
 
You should run away. This is not a good deal for you. $1700 to $2000 is more like it, and even then it better be in great shape. No dents, no scratches, no smoke from the exhaust when starting or running. Go to www.kbb.com which is Kelly Blue Book for price estimates.

I like Cavs, I had one, but at 10 years old you are looking at a worn out interior, unknown transmission, worn out air conditioner, worn out struts, leaking radiator, and leaking heater core. Look underneath the engine to see how bad the oil is leaking.
